UERC
Urban Expansion Reserve Cluster District
This district is intended to preserve land in those areas of Scott County identified in its Comprehensive Plan for logical future extension of urban land uses served by public utilities. This zoning district is intended to preserve these areas of the County in clustered residential developments that may be compatibly integrated with future urban development. This district is also meant to perform the following functions: To conserve the majority of land in a viable economic status until such time as public utilities may be extended and urban development densities may be supported. To reduce the possibility of urban/rural land use conflicts in both the use of the land and future extension of public utilities and other infrastructure items. To regulate residential development in a cluster subdivision design that preserves open space for future development when public utilities become available.
